Macromedia Flash Lite from Adobe enables you to view and interact with Flash content on handheld devices, such as the iRiver U10. The iRiver U10 makes it possible for you to load and play back Flash Lite content that you and others have created.

This article is intended for iRiver U10 users who have a basic understanding Macromedia Flash by Adobe and Flash ActionScript. I begin by reviewing how to write basic ActionScript to create a Flash Lite–enabled game. I then walk you through creating a simple baseball game for the iRiver U10. Without any in-depth knowledge of ActionScript, you will learn how to make your own creative Flash Lite content.
